Square root of 320

OpenStudy (phi):

I assume you want to simplify this? First, find its prime factors. For example, divide by 2: 320= 2*160 and 160 is 2*80, so you now have 2*2*80 keep doing that what do you get?

OpenStudy (anonymous):

√(320) √(4*16*5) 2*4√(5) 8√(5)
